Lake Superior offers vast & one of a kind diving environment. The cool water preserves history so you can dive and explore the past. To reach what some call the best diving on the planet Thunder Country Diving now offer dive boat charters. We have expanded our fleet to 3 boats to serve you better. Invasive Species Alert! Spiny Waterflea (Bythotrephes longimanus) has been observed at Silver Harbour. The invasive zooplankton disrupts the greater food chain and can cause harm to native fish species attempting to consume the species. Currently, there are no known methods for eradicating the spiny water flea once they have been introduced to a water body (ie. Pesticides). Preventing the spread further between inland lakes will be critical. Divers should “Clean, Drain, and Dry” equipment after diving on the site to prevent the spread to other lake systems. Protect our freshwater ecosystems!
